    Interview…Film Composer John Debney Contemporizes History with the Music to ‘Bonnie & Clyde’

    Combining contemporary sounds, dustbowl folk, and jazz, film composer John Debney captures and compliments the drama and exhilaration in A&E Networks’ Bonnie & Clyde. Debney’s score blends modern electronic elements with classic orchestral sounds evocative of the period to help tell the story of America’s famed and iconic bank-robbing couple, played by Emile Hirsch and Holliday Grainger. The robust soundtrack perfectly underscores Academy Award nominated director Bruce Beresford’s epic TV adaptation. John Debney has a proven ability to create memorable music across a variety of genres, and has garnered a reputation of being remarkably collaborative.     G-S-T Review…How To Train Your Dragon 2

    Four years doesn’t seem like that long ago but DreamWorks Animation has grown by leaps and bounds since their massive 2010 hit and this sequel is an improvement in every sense of the word. How to Train Your Dragon 2 soars past Dean DeBlois and Chris Sanders’ film with a second installment that features exquisite animation and an even more exciting and adventurous story – one that colorfully expands on the endearing elements that made the first film such a wild success.
